Silon Population - Chhattarpur, Madhya Pradesh
Silon is a medium size village located in Rajnagar Tehsil of Chhattarpur district, Madhya Pradesh with total 220 families residing. The Silon village has population of 834 of which 463 are males while 371 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Silon village population of children with age 0-6 is 122 which makes up 14.63 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Silon village is 801 which is lower than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Silon as per census is 906, lower than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Silon village has lower liter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Silon village was 61.80 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Silon Male literacy stands at 71.43 % while female literacy rate was 49.52 %.

Silon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 220 | - | - |
Population | 834 | 463 | 371 |
Child (0-6) | 122 | 64 | 58 |
Schedule Caste | 127 | 72 | 55 |
Schedule Tribe | 6 | 2 | 4 |
Literacy | 61.80 % | 71.43 % | 49.52 % |
Total Workers | 321 | 235 | 86 |
Main Worker | 230 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 91 | 40 | 51 |
